Recent Sales

As a common base card from a mass-produced era in poor condition, individual sales are rare; typically found in bulk lots for pennies per card.

Condition Details

Severe damage including heavy surface staining/soiling, a large vertical crease/tear on the right edge, multiple soft and frayed corners, and significant edge chipping. Visible dirt or ink marks on the white borders and image surface.

Grading Recommendation

Not recommended for grading. The card is heavily damaged and the cost of grading significantly exceeds the market value of the card even in mint condition.

Card Description

Patrick Ewing of the New York Knicks is depicted mid-air during a layup against the Orlando Magic. He is wearing the Knicks' blue away jersey with number 33 and white knee pads. The design features a white border with a wood-grain baseline graphic and a Knicks logo basketball at the bottom right.

Notable Features

Hall of Fame player; depicts typical 90s Upper Deck photography style with high-action imagery.

Authentication Notes

Authentic 1992 Upper Deck card stock; the heavy wear and aging details are consistent with high-circulation cards from the 'Junk Wax' era.
